A LARGE HONGMU SCROLL-FORM STAND
LATE MING DYNASTY, 17TH CENTURY
The single-plank top is set within a wide rectangular frame constructed from finely-carved, single sections at the ends to form an elegant outward curve. The frame is joined at the corners by elegant, openwork scroll-form feet and joined on the ends by rectangular stretchers.
4 ¾ in. (12.1 cm.) high, 17 7/8 in. (45.5 cm.) wide, 12 in. (30.5 cm.) deep
